Carved Hearts

A ghost hides behind her skin

to conceal dark revenants that reside within

The Eye sees an end before it begins

 

pried open – a knife on a shell

ice and fire thrive in hell

and a ghost hides behind her skin

 

flames lick the breath of the cold

light on blood glistens like pieces of gold

The Eye sees an end before it begins

 

bleeding hearts quiver to the bitter end

siphoning remorse, begin to descend

the ghost hides behind her skin

 

a broken shell mistakes a blade for love

while gentle fingers do hover above

and eye sees the end before it begins

 

hidden pearl, no vapid glow

a man without a knife will never know

the ghost that hides behind her skin

sees the end before it begins.

 

– E. Adams
